Look for these things when selecting an agent:
- They educate you: A good agent should explain the buying process, the average time it takes to buy a home, how much you can expect to put down
for a house, and should keep you informed every step of the way. Ask for a resume and how long they have been a listing agent and if they do this full-time.
- They help you make good decisions: You should not have to know everything about the home buying process.
Your agent needs to be there for questions and to inform you and offer advice on anything related to the industry.
- They voluntarily limit themselves geographically: Good agents know that trying to be all things to all
people doesn't work. Even though real estate laws are the same throughout your state, different areas within the state
generally have radically different market conditions, local zoning ordinances, and building code restrictions.
- They have contacts: Your agent should have some preferred partners who they do business with. People they know, respect, and trust.
You don't have to work with an agent's contacts, but if they don't seem to know other people in the industry, this could mean trouble.
- They answer the phone: Ever get that great recorded message that talks about how much the agent wants to talk to you.
Then days later, you get a call while you are at work? Get an agent who gives you his mobile number, his office number, his shoe size and more. A good agent is available 24/7.

Real Estate Agent Intangibles
There are facts and figures you can check to see if you are getting the best agent, but then there is always the old standby—Do you like him?
Consider this after you have checked an agent's credentials:
- Communication: Do you and the agent get along and communicate well? Remember, you might be seeing a lot of this person over the next 3 to 6 months.
- Personality: Buying a home is stressful. Does you agent make this seem easy or crazy? Do you feel like you can count on this person?
- Reputation: Your agent is representing you. You have your reputation to consider as well as that of the agent's. You need a competent professional.
